`N_(2)(g)+3H_(2)(g)overset(Fe+Mo)hArr2NH_(3)(g)`, Haber's process, Mo is used as:

A

a catalyst

B

a catalytic promoter

C

an oxidising agent

D

as a catalytic poison.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B
